Perfect Juicy Chicken

July 29, 2023 by HayMade Leave a Comment

Print Recipe
Perfect Juicy Chicken
Servings
people
Ingredients
  • 6-8 boneless, skinless chicken breast
  • salt
  • pepper
  • paprika
  • garlic powder
  • olive oil
  • unsalted butter

Instructions
  1. Preheat your oven to 425 degrees.
  2. Pat dry your chicken breast. Generously season both sides with salt, pepper, paprika, and garlic powder. ( don't be shy on the seasoning)
  3. Heat your skillet on the stove over medium-high heat. Make sure to let the pan get hot before adding oil. ( I use cast iron) We want to create a crust on the chicken. ( refer to video reel if you have questions)
  4. After the pan has heated about 2-3minutes, add 1 TBSP butter and a drizzle of olive oil. (about 1/2 TBSP). When butter is melted and sizzling hot , add in seasoned chicken breast. Do not touch for at least 2 minutes. Flip and sear other side about 1-2 minutes. You want a golden brown crust on each side. You will have to batch sear your chicken about 4 at a time and transfer over to a cookie sheet to finish cooking in the oven if you are cooking several breast. If you are just cooking a few in the cast iron. You can transfer that directly to the oven.
  5. After searing each chicken breast, transfer them all to your cookie sheet. Bake in the oven at 425 degrees for about 15 minutes, or until internal temperature reaches 165 degrees.
